About 32 Banks Crescent

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

32 Banks Crescent is a three-bedroom semi-detached house in Warrington (WA4 1XD). It has a recorded floor area of 79 m² (around 850 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1950-1966 and council tax band A. The latest certificate (June 2021) shows a D (score 64),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. When first surveyed in April 2011 the rating was E, the property has climbed 1 band since. Between certificates, roof efficiency went from Average to Good, window efficiency went from Average to Good and lighting went from Very Poor to Very Good; while wall efficiency dropped from Good to Average.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 83), a 2-band jump. Other recorded features include a conservatory.

Across 2011–2022, sale prices on this property compounded at 8%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£250,000 is 13.6% above the 2022 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£259/sq ft) was about 110.4%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Last sale on file: £220,000 in August 2022. That sale was during the post-pandemic price surge, when transactions cleared materially above pre-2020 trend.
